If you have a Traffic Violations Bureau (TVB) traffic ticket, you can pay your fine either online, by mail, by phone, or in person.For all other traffic tickets, follow the payment instructions on the ticket itself, or contact the appropriate court; payment methods may vary.There is a 2.49 percent service fee added to your total if you are using a credit or debit card. 3. Pay with cash at a 7-Eleven store. You can use the PayNearMe service at a participating 7-Eleven store to pay your parking ticket with cash. The Department of Finance Business Centers and the Offices of the Sheriff provide a variety of services. These offices collect payments, issue vehicle tow releases, enforce civil law, and hold parking ticket hearings. Select the borough nearest you to find a location and its services. After a police officer killed Michael Brown in Ferguson, Missouri in 2014, a Department of Justice investigation revealed that the police department there had engaged in racially discriminatory, aggressive policing practices driven in part by its reliance on fines and fees for revenue.If a parking ticket is no longer available online, you can request a copy of the actual ticket through email. You can also request a printout of parking ticket transactions. If you need actual copies of more than 5 tickets, please visit a Finance Business Center. There is a $1 fee per ticket after the first 5 ticket copies. Request copies by Email

Mail parking ticket payments to: NYC Department of Finance Church Street Station P.O. Box 3640 New York, NY 10008-3640. Mail camera violation payments to: NYC Department of Finance Camera Violations Church Street Station P.O. Box 3641 New York, NY 10008-3641. The Office of Administrative Trials and Hearings (OATH) is an administrative court that holds hearings involving these summonses.
